20,000 Mile Car Maintenance: A Comprehensive Guide
Reaching the 20,000-mile mark on your vehicle's odometer is a significant milestone, signifying the need for a more thorough maintenance checkup than the routine oil changes and tire rotations you might have been accustomed to. This isn't just about keeping your car running smoothly; it's about preventing costly repairs down the line and ensuring your safety on the road. This comprehensive guide will walk you through the essential maintenance tasks recommended at the 20,000-mile point, helping you keep your vehicle in peak condition.
Essential Maintenance Checks at 20,000 Miles
While specific recommendations may vary slightly depending on your vehicle's make, model, and year, as well as your driving habits (city versus highway driving impacts wear and tear differently), there are several key areas that require attention at the 20,000-mile mark. These can be broadly categorized into fluid checks, system inspections, and component replacements.
Fluid Checks and Top-Ups
Engine Oil and Filter
This is arguably the most important check. At 20,000 miles, an oil change is usually recommended, along with a new oil filter. Consult your owner's manual for the specific type and amount of oil your vehicle requires. Dirty oil can lead to engine sludge, reduced performance, and premature engine wear. The oil filter traps contaminants, and a clogged filter restricts oil flow, causing similar problems.
Coolant
Check your coolant level and condition. Low coolant can lead to overheating, while contaminated coolant can damage your engine's cooling system. If the coolant appears rusty or discolored, it's time for a flush and refill. This is often recommended around the 20,000-30,000-mile mark, depending on vehicle type and climate.
Brake Fluid
Brake fluid absorbs moisture over time, reducing its effectiveness and potentially leading to brake failure. Have your brake fluid checked and flushed if necessary. This is usually done every 2-3 years or at around 20,000-30,000 miles depending on your vehicle and driving conditions. Never attempt this yourself unless you have the proper training and tools.
Transmission Fluid (Automatic Transmission)
For vehicles with automatic transmissions, the transmission fluid should be checked and potentially changed according to the manufacturer's recommendations. This often occurs at longer intervals than oil changes but may fall around the 20,000 to 30,000-mile range for some vehicles. Low or dirty transmission fluid can cause shifting problems and damage to the transmission.
Power Steering Fluid
Check the power steering fluid level. Low fluid can lead to difficulty steering, especially at low speeds. Top it off with the correct fluid if necessary. If you notice leaks or unusual noises from the power steering system, seek professional attention immediately.
System Inspections
Tire Rotation and Pressure
Rotating your tires helps ensure even wear and extends their lifespan. Check your tire pressure regularly and inflate them to the recommended pressure listed in your owner's manual or on the sticker located inside the driver's side doorjamb. Proper inflation improves fuel efficiency, handling, and tire life.
Brake Inspection
Have your brake pads and rotors inspected for wear. Worn brake pads indicate the need for replacement to ensure safe braking. Inspect the brake lines and calipers for any signs of damage or leaks.
Suspension and Steering Components
A visual inspection of the suspension components (struts, shocks, springs) and steering components (tie rods, ball joints) should be performed. Listen for any unusual noises (knocking, clunking) when driving over bumps. Worn components can affect handling and safety.
Belt and Hose Inspection
Inspect all belts (serpentine belt, timing belt – if applicable) and hoses for cracks, fraying, or leaks. These components are crucial for engine operation and cooling system functionality. A worn or broken belt or hose can lead to engine failure.
Battery and Electrical System
Have the battery tested to ensure it's holding a proper charge. Check all lights, wipers, and other electrical components for proper function. A failing battery can strand you, while electrical problems can create safety hazards.
Wiper Blades
Replace your wiper blades if they are streaking or leaving residue on your windshield. Good visibility is crucial for safe driving.
Component Replacements (as needed)
Many components will require replacement based on wear and tear and your individual driving conditions. The items listed above are just some that may need attention at the 20,000-mile mark. Others may include:
- Spark Plugs (depending on vehicle and manufacturer recommendations)
- Air Filter
- Cabin Air Filter
- Fuel Filter
When to Seek Professional Help
While some maintenance tasks can be tackled by experienced DIY enthusiasts, it’s crucial to know your limitations. For complex tasks like brake fluid flushes, transmission fluid changes, or anything involving the engine's timing system, it's best to leave it to the professionals. A qualified mechanic possesses the expertise, tools, and diagnostic equipment to perform these tasks safely and correctly.
Don't hesitate to consult a mechanic if you notice any unusual noises, vibrations, leaks, or changes in your vehicle's performance. Early detection of potential problems can save you money and prevent more significant issues down the road.
